As Prince Andrew prepares to leave Royal Lodge, King Charles is reportedly growing more concerned about his younger brother's well-being. Despite stripping Andrew of his titles and asking him to vacate the residence, the King still cares deeply for him and wants to ensure his needs are met. Andrew is set to move to a house on the Sandringham estate in Norfolk before eventually settling in Marsh Farm, a five-bedroom home.

According to a source, Andrew's lifestyle is described as inward-looking, with activities such as watching films, playing video games, and reading novels. His friends note that he has become increasingly isolated, dining alone while watching television. Despite the move, it is unlikely to significantly change the day-to-day routine of his life.

King Charles remains concerned about Andrew's well-being and plans to visit him at Sandringham. Despite his disappointment and anger towards his brother, the King feels a strong sense of responsibility towards Andrew and wants to ensure he is properly cared for. While Andrew's life may not see significant changes post-relocation, his ex-wife, Sarah Ferguson, is reportedly struggling with the idea of leaving the royal residence.
